Tough race among RPA ladies - paperFebruary 23, 2012 - 09:51 AMT PanARMENIAN.Net - According to the new Electoral Code of Armenia, proportional electoral lists of the parties should include female candidates in each 5th place of the list, starting from the second name of the list. This means that the first lady candidate will take the 6th place of the list. As 168 Zham paper reports, there is a tough competition among the female members of the Republican Party of Armenia. Hermine Naghdalian, chairperson of RPA Women’s Council, deputy Karine Achemyan and Diaspora Minister Hranush Hakobyan run for this 6th place.
